Very unscrupulous rental operators — mostly found on Koh Phangan, Koh Tao, and occasionally Pai — keep a spare key for every bike they rent. While you have the bike, an accomplice uses the spare key to 'steal' it from wherever you parked. You return to find the bike gone, report it to the rental shop, and they demand you pay the full replacement value (50,000-150,000 THB). The police report works against you because it shows the bike was in your care when it was 'stolen.' Meanwhile the shop has the bike back and has collected a massive payment. This also happens with padlocked bikes where the padlock chain is cut.
